A couple from Lynnwood, Washington, posted a video on Facebook of a shelter cat who loved being held and now he has a forever home.

Andy Brumagen posted the video (above) of his fiancee holding the cat on a local Facebook group page and it spread like wildfire.

The local animal shelter was flooded with applications to adopt the precious cat.

Brumagen posted an update on the cat after some people asked why he did not take him home:

"Hey everyone, thank you for all the love on this video. We have gotten word that this guy has found a home.

For everyone who keeps asking why we couldn't take him is because we have a 19 year old cat at home who needs constant love and affection and would probably get very depressed and die if we brought another animal home.

Thanks to us posting this video in a local group he had a stack of applicants and they narrowed it down to one."
